Authorities in France seized the license of an 88-year-old, while his car was stopped from circulation after being caught by radar at 191 km/h.
The Gendarmerie of the Bas Rhin region, east of the country, said the event took place in Bischoffsheim, where the elderly driver, after the police ban, has said he was rushing to arrive in time for the designated inoculation guarantee.
The “will be late on schedule that I have set to vaccinate”, 88-year-old reportedly said.
Despite evidence that the driver was really going to vaccinate, however, police have seized the driver's license and stopped the car from circulation.
In France's inoculation campaign, people over 75 have priority.
